Warnings
- SafeDisc retail DRM does not work on Windows Vista and later (see Availability for affected versions).
Die Hard Trilogy 2: Viva Las Vegas is a singleplayer first-person and third-person FPS and TPS game in the Die Hard series.

System requirements
Windows | ||
---|---|---|
Minimum | Recommended | |
Operating system (OS) | 95 | 98, 2000 |
Processor (CPU) | Intel Pentium MMX 200 MHz | Intel Pentium II 300 MHz |
System memory (RAM) | 32 MB | 64 MB |
Hard disk drive (HDD) | 23 MB | 70 MB |
Video card (GPU) | 4 MB of VRAM DirectX 6.0 compatible | 8 MB of VRAM |
Other | Glide 3.0 cards also supported |
Notes
- ↑ SafeDisc retail DRM does not work on Windows 10[1] or Windows 11 and is disabled by default on Windows Vista, Windows 7, Windows 8, and Windows 8.1 when the KB3086255 update is installed.[2]
- ↑ 2.0 2.1 Applications writing to
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E
will be redirected to other locations based on various criterias, see the glossary page for more details.
